8.2 Main commands
TVX is a powerful tool for data acquisition and analysis and has a complete
description of all commands, which can be accessed through the help
command.
This section describes only the most commonly used commands in TVX. All
commands are case-insensitive; however, filenames are case-sensitive.
An ‘object’ in TVX may be an image or a graph. Many commands, such as
move, will work on objects of either kind. Objects may combined with
standard arithmetic operators (+, -, *, /, +=, etc.), logical operators (<, >, <=,
>=, |, ||, &, &&) and special operators (<<, >>, !, :, <<=, etc.) in arbitrarily
complicated expressions to perform sophisticated analyses and to construct
custom scripts. In case of doubt, try it out you can’t hurt anything.
